Abstract:
The forearm bone mineral content (BMC) were determined by single photon absorptiometry (SPA) in 490 cases of healthy Chinese Han women, aged 30-78, 78 premenopausal and 412 postmenopausal with menopausal years covering from 0.5 to 30. BMC decreased significantly after age 45 or the occurence of menopause (P<0.05),but the different age groups showed no significant difference before age 55 in the 78 premenopausal women (P>0.05). No sooner occured the menopause than bone loss accelerated, and 2.4~10.5% of BMC was lost a year within 3 year which followed by 2~3% annually while the rate in (he period of 10~15 years postmenopausal became less than 1%. The surgical menopause group had the same BMC as the natural menopause group (P>0.05). The incidence of postmenopausal osteoporosis was about 40% among the 412 postmenopausal women. Considering the varied age of menopause and the accelerating bone loss in the early postmeno pausal periods, we suggest that menopause play more important role than aging in the prediction of women ’s bone loss.
